Movie 12.

Simulation of Hydra tissue regeneration resulting in a symmetric defect configuration with two +1 defects. Simulation results showing a regenerating tissue spheroid initiated with a partially ordered fiber configuration and no morphogen (Fig. 7C see supplementary Materials and Methods for details). The tissue deformations and the dynamics of the nematic and morphogen concentration fields are modeled through 30 recurring global fiber contraction events (the cycle is indicated). The spheroid is shown from a top view centered on one of the actin foci and a side view. The tissue self-organizes into a configuration with two-aster shaped +1 defects colocalized with two morphogen peaks.
